#116c18 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#116c18 is composed of 6.7% red, 42.4% green and 9.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 84.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 77.8% yellow and 57.6% black. It has a hue angle of 124.6 degrees, a saturation of 72.8% and a lightness of 24.5%. #116c18 color hex could be obtained by blending #22d830 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#006600.

#116c18 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#116c18 has RGB values of R:17, G:108, B:24 and CMYK values of C:0.84, M:0, Y:0.78, K:0.58. Its decimal value is 1141784.

Shades and Tints of #116c18
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010601 is the darkest color, while #f4fdf5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#116c18
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#3c413d is the less saturated color, while #037a0c is the most saturated one.
